Output d71a59ece61bc1eb5073c2030b8e7e7552852ee299cd7df6168864ced0fd1486:2

value
51062842
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4195f166a0f6eef4748a9f3d14a7bb5400ee347c OP_EQUAL
address
37foUEUMYN4k3cDJkCds26QwZ3ZGuFmC9F
transaction
d71a59ece61bc1eb5073c2030b8e7e7552852ee299cd7df6168864ced0fd1486
spent
true